"A half-hour's drive from Bridgetown on the east coast, these gardenson just2.4 hectares (six acres) of lush groundsare home to an astounding variety of tropical and subtropical plants, from orchids to palms and species found only in Barbados. Thegardens were the personal project of Iris Bannochie, one of the island's leading 20th-century botanists, who began designingthemin 1954 and left themto the Barbados National Trust upon her death in 1988. An on-sitecafé is a good option for a light lunch."

A fascinating and entirely authentic botanical garden which is the love of Sharon, the current owner's, life. After many years of neglect her small team are bringing it all back to a very beautiful life. The gardens are full of the most amazing trees which can be viewed from the path which winds its way around the garden. Great café too which serves excellent cakes and pastries.
